Abstract
Novel substituted 1,5,7-trisubstituted-1,8-napthyridin-2(1H)-one compounds; 1,5,7 trisubstituted-1,6-napthyridine-2-(1H)-one compounds and 1,5,7-trisubstituted quinoline-2(1H)-one compounds, processes for the preparation thereof, the use thereof in treating CSBP/p38 kinase mediated diseases and pharmaceutical compositions for use in such therapy.
